- Hudson Applauds President’s Signature on Bipartisan Multi-Cancer Early Detection Law | Congressman Rhttps://hudson.house.gov/press-releases/hudson-applauds-presidents-signature-on-bipartisan-multi-cancer-early-detection-law.... – Congressman Richard Hudson (NC-09) applauded the President’s signature of the bipartisan Nancy Gardner Sewell Medicare Multi-Cancer Early Detection Screening Coverage Act (H.R. 842), landmark legislation that expands Medicare access to innovative cancer screening technology designed to detect multiple cancers earlier and save lives. ...
